Home | History | Annotate | Download | only in src

Lines Matching defs:Zone

146   void Add(T* value, Zone* zone) {
149 list_ = new(zone) ZoneList<T*>(initial_size, zone);
151 list_->Add(last_, zone);
196 ZoneList<T*>* GetList(Zone* zone) {
198 list_ = new(zone) ZoneList<T*>(initial_size, zone);
201 list_->Add(last_, zone);
216 explicit RegExpBuilder(Zone* zone);
232 Zone* zone() const { return zone_; }
234 Zone* zone_;
254 Zone* zone);
259 Zone* zone);
318 Zone* zone)
320 builder_(new(zone) RegExpBuilder(zone)),
347 Zone* zone() const { return zone_; }
357 Zone* zone_;
389 typedef v8::internal::Zone Zone;
410 static void SetUpFunctionState(FunctionState* function_state, Zone* zone) {
411 Isolate* isolate = zone->isolate();
417 static void TearDownFunctionState(FunctionState* function_state, Zone* zone) {
419 zone->isolate()->set_ast_node_id(function_state->saved_ast_node_id_);
562 ZoneList<v8::internal::Expression*>* NewExpressionList(int size, Zone* zone) {
563 return new(zone) ZoneList<v8::internal::Expression*>(size, zone);
565 ZoneList<ObjectLiteral::Property*>* NewPropertyList(int size, Zone* zone) {
566 return new(zone) ZoneList<ObjectLiteral::Property*>(size, zone);
568 ZoneList<v8::internal::Statement*>* NewStatementList(int size, Zone* zone) {
569 return new(zone) ZoneList<v8::internal::Statement*>(size, zone);